Designing an ETL Solution Architecture Using Microsoft SQL Server 2005 Integration Services
(2795)
OBJETIVOS
The purpose of this course is to teach Business Intelligence (BI) professionals working in enterprise environments to design an extract, transform, and load (ETL) solution that supports their BI solution. Students will learn how to plan an ETL solution, and specifically how to design and implement a SQL Server Integration Services (SSIS) based ETL solution. They will also learn how to monitor, optimize, and deploy an SSIS solution.
PARTICIPANTES
This course is intended for experienced Business Intelligence (BI) professionals. The target students for this course already have an understanding of how to use the SQL Server 2005 tools to implement ETL functionality, but need to develop their understanding of design principles and best practices when planning, implementing, and deploying an ETL solution.
